      Pros of DB Pilot

      • Natural language SQL operations

      • Queries through database GUI

      • Converts between code and SQL

      • Explains complex queries

      • Embedded DuckDB instance

      • Queries different file formats

      • Stores query results locally

      • Supports PostgreSQL databases

      • Plans to support MySQL and SQLite

      • Easy table filtration
